Robert Adkins 1842–1918 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 28 November 1842

Birth Location: Raleigh County, West Virginia, USA

Death Date: 10 Mar 1918

Death Location: Sandstone, Summers County, West Virginia, USA

Father: Grover Adkins

Mother: Elizabeth Adkins

Spouse(s): Gersey Ballengee, Martha Bowyer

Children(s): Virginia Adkins, Rosa Adkins, James Adkins, None None, Daniel Adkins, Franklin Adkins

In 1842, Robert Adkins entered the world in Raleigh County, West Virginia, USA, born to Grover Govey Adkins And Elizabeth Adkins. In 1850, Robert Adkins resided in District 59, Raleigh, Virginia, USA. In 1860, Robert Adkins resided in Raleigh, Virginia, USA. Robert Adkins married Gersey J Ballengee, Martha Susan Bowyer, and had children including Daniel Alfred Adkins, Franklin Sherman Adkins, James Lewis Adkins, Rosa Ellen Adkins, Virginia Bell Adkins. Robert Adkins passed away in 1918 in Sandstone, Summers County, West Virginia, USA.
